Phoenix Zoo Gives Red Squirrels a Hand

American Red Squirrel

As wildfires raged across several parts of Arizona this spring, the state’s red squirrel population took a major hit as well. The devastated Mt. Graham region near Safford is home to the endangered animal. Hope is on the horizon since instead of waiting for these animals to cling to the brink of extinction, the Phoenix Zoo took an interest in their conservation.
